    Max Y.

    We were driving back from Sacramento and I noticed there was a Chevys on the way home in Fairfield. As I used to work for one back in the day in Pleasant Hill, it was nice to see there was still one around. The minute you walk in, you know you walked in to Chevys. We walked to the bar and had a seat there. They had great music playing, having a dance party in my seat. We saw that they had some awesome choices for happy hour, both drinks and food. Some of the items on the happy hour menu aren't listed in the actual menu. We were greeted and the bartender was nice, nothing over and beyond but he could make an awesome Jalapeño and cucumber spicy margarita! My second drink was a Paloma, that was delicious too!!! They kept the chips and salsa coming and they are perfectly thin, crunchy and salty. The salsa had a chipotle or fire taste to it. For the appetizers we chose to have the Birria tacos, and they were graciously nice to make them with their delicious flour tortilla. I know what you might be thinking.... It's Mexican American food; how good could they be? Well let me tell you... they are so tassssty! The second item we ordered was the Mexican pizza which was huge but it just tasted like black canned beans... I had to look really close for the ground beef. Each one of us had 3 drinks each and two appetizers and we paid $100 including tip and tax. That is pretty good when the drinks were so good! The happy hour menu has appetizers and drinks everywhere from $4 to $10. You can't beat those prices anywhere... oh BTW... happy hour is 3:00 PM to 9:00 PM EVERYDAY
